Understanding the Power of Patient Engagement in Clinical Research

Patient engagement in clinical research refers to the active involvement of patients in the research process, from study design to dissemination of results. This involvement can take many forms, such as participating in study design, providing feedback on study materials, and sharing experiences with the research community.

The power of patient engagement in clinical research lies in its ability to improve the quality, relevance, and impact of research studies. When patients actively engage in the research process, they bring a unique perspective to help researchers understand their needs, concerns, and priorities. This can help researchers design studies that are more relevant and meaningful to patients, which can ultimately lead to better outcomes.

In addition to improving the quality of research studies, patient engagement can also help to increase recruitment and retention rates. Patients who are engaged in the research process are more likely to participate in studies, and they are also more likely to remain committed to the study over time. This can help to reduce dropout rates and ensure that investigations are completed on time and within budget.

Another benefit of patient engagement in clinical research is that it can help to build trust between researchers and patients. Patients who are engaged in the research process are more likely to feel valued and respected, and they are also more likely to trust the researchers conducting the study. This can help to improve the overall quality of the research, as well as the likelihood that patients will participate in future studies.

Overall, patient engagement is a powerful tool for improving the quality, relevance, and impact of clinical research studies. By actively involving patients in the research process, researchers can gain valuable insights and perspectives that can help improve patient outcomes and advance medicine. 

Benefits of Patient Engagement in Clinical Research

There are numerous benefits to patient engagement in clinical research, including:

Improved Study Design

Patient engagement allows for a more patient-centered approach to study design. Patient input can help researchers better understand patient needs, preferences, and concerns, which can inform study design and improve the relevance of the research.

Increased Recruitment and Retention

Patients engaged in the research process are more likely to participate and remain committed to the study over time. This can help to reduce dropout rates and ensure that investigations are completed on time and within budget.

Improved Patient Experience

Patient engagement can help to improve the patient experience by ensuring that study materials and procedures are understandable and relevant to patients. This can improve patient satisfaction and reduce the burden of study participation.

Better Outcomes

By incorporating patient perspectives into study design, researchers can develop interventions and treatments that better meet the needs of patients. This can lead to better outcomes and improved quality of life for patients.

Increased Trust

Patient engagement can help to build trust between researchers and patients. Patients who are engaged in the research process are more likely to feel valued and respected, and they are also more likely to trust the researchers conducting the study. 

Increased Research Impact

Patient engagement can help to improve the relevance and impact of research studies. By involving patients in the research process, researchers can ensure that studies address important patient needs and have a real-world impact on patient care.

Overall, patient engagement in clinical research can lead to more patient-centered research studies, better patient outcomes, and increased trust between patients and researchers. It is a powerful tool for improving the quality, relevance, and impact of clinical research.

Best Practices for Successful Patient Engagement and Outcomes

Successful patient engagement is crucial for improving clinical trial outcomes. Here are some best practices for achieving successful patient engagement:

Clear and Effective Communication

Clear and effective communication is key to engaging patients in clinical trials. Researchers should communicate with patients in a language that they can understand and provide information that is relevant and useful to them. Communication should be ongoing and two-way, allowing patients to ask questions and provide feedback.

Respect for Patient Preferences

Patients should be treated as partners in the clinical trial process, with their preferences and needs considered. Researchers should involve patients in decision-making processes and work with them to develop patient-centered approaches to clinical trial management.

Patient Education and Support

Patients should receive education and support throughout the clinical trial process. Thus it includes providing information about the trial and its purpose, as well as support for any issues or concerns that patients may have.

Timely and Transparent Results

Patients should receive timely and transparent results from the clinical trial. This includes sharing results with patients in a way that is understandable and meaningful to them and addressing any concerns or questions that patients may have.

Ethical Considerations

Patients should be treated with respect and dignity throughout the clinical trial process, with their rights and interests protected. This includes ensuring that patients provide informed consent before participating in the trial and that their privacy and confidentiality are respected.

Use of Technology

The use of technology, such as remote monitoring and telemedicine, can help to improve patient engagement and reduce the burden of study participation. This can increase patient satisfaction and retention in clinical trials.

Overall, successful patient engagement requires a patient-centered approach to clinical trial management, with clear and effective communication, respect for patient preferences, patient education and support, timely and transparent results, ethical considerations, and the use of technology. By following these best practices, researchers can improve patient engagement, satisfaction, and outcomes in clinical trials.
